Smart Craps is a comprehensive program.
The first feature you will use is the Roll Recorder. Here you will enter your roll results. All rolls must use the hardway set. Once you have entered a session, you will transfer the roll information to the Smart Craps main program. Here you will find out if you are, indeed, controlling the dice and to what degree. You will be given the results of three Pro Tests. Pro Test 1 measures your on-axis proficiency. Pro Test 2 measures your primary hit (hardway) proficiency. Finally, Pro Test 3 measures your proficiency in avoiding double pitches.
It is very difficult to pass all three of these tests, but if you do, you can be certain to within 99+ percent that you do control the dice. Also, unlike the SRR which requires tens of thousands of throws to calculate, Pro Tests can be passed in as little as 100 rolls – though extremely few people have done this. The more rolls you have the easier – percentage wise – it becomes to pass the Pro Tests.
Once you have passed at least one Pro Test, Smart Craps can determine your best set for any given betting scenario. For example, you may have one set for placing the 6, another for placing the 8, another for pass / come bets, etc. By specifying to Smart Craps what you plan on betting and the amounts of each bet, Smart Craps determines the optimum set. The more Pro Tests you pass the more accuracy in determining the set.
Smart Craps also tells you exactly what your edge is for any of the bets and sets so you know your edge and can bet into that edge.

Smart Craps has a powerful simulation engine included in the package. Using shooter criteria such as random, or a specific SRR, or a specific Pro Test profile, – and specific sets, you can simulate results. You can answer questions such as: am I better off placing the 6 and 8 or doing a pass line and 2 come bets, or many other scenarios.
There are many simulations such as these that you can run without knowing programming. However, the flexibility of this program is immensely enhanced by allowing you to program simulations using Visual Basic language. You have the ultimate flexibility to simulate anything you can state in mechanical terms. You can simulate what happens if you bet on every third shooter who rolls three 6’s before throwing a 3, or any other such esoteric scheme.
Any system that relies on observation of the dice, shooters (random, SRR, or ProTest), count of events, etc. can be programmed. As this relates to SN’s system, you can program anything that can be stated about the dice or history of rolls or history of a particular shooter. You can not, obviously, base your simulation on the shooters weight or height, or base it on a hunch you may have. You can change your betting based on number of shots without a particular number or any other such criteria.
As an illustration, a friend asked be to simulate a particular system based on a fibonacci progression. This progression is an up as you lose progression where you bet the sum of the previous two bets every time you lose and start over whenever you win. My friend told me he has made tons of money using the system. I ran the simulation using no limits. In other words, no matter how many times you lose, you have enough bankroll and table limit to make the next bet.
I was amazed as I watched the result accumulate – a consistent 103.4% edge! That is more than doubling your money consistently! This went on for over 90,000 rolls. At slightly over 96,000 rolls, the program ended on an overflow. OK so the program isn’t perfect. It overflowed because the bets was over 2 BILLION dollars – starting at $3.
That’s right. This random shooter was on a 90+ roll. To me this answered the question about how many rolls is long term.
The answer – a lot!
